HARLEM, NY — A hit-and-run driver struck and killed a man on Riverside Drive in Hamilton Heights, according to police.

The man was near the corner of West 147th Street and Riverside Drive shortly after 2:30 a.m. Sunday, when he was struck by the driver of an unidentified vehicle who then fled the scene, police said.

Police responding to a 911 call found the man and rushed him to Harlem Hospital, where he was pronounced dead, police said. He had not been identified as of Sunday evening.

Since 2012, five other people have been injured in crashes at the same intersection, including three drivers, one pedestrian and one cyclist, according to city data.
